How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Coburn Woods?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Coburn Woods Studio Apartments | $2,012 | $1,250 | $3,708 |
Coburn Woods 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,124 | $1,000 | $4,137 |
Coburn Woods 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,523 | $1,650 | $5,766 |
Coburn Woods 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,911 | $1,750 | $4,190 |
Coburn Woods 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,407 | $4,115 | $4,630 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Furnished Coburn Woods Apartments
What is the Cheapest Furnished apartment in Coburn Woods?
Currently the most affordable Furnished Apartment in Coburn Woods is at Clocktower Place listed at $1,700.
How much is the average rent for a Furnished Coburn Woods Apartment?
The average rent for a Furnished Apartment in Coburn Woods is $2,286.
What is the largest Furnished Coburn Woods Apartment for rent?
Today's Furnished apartment with the most square footage in Coburn Woods is a 1,620 square feet unit starting from $1,700 at Clocktower Place.
What is the average size for Coburn Woods Furnished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Furnished rental in Coburn Woods is currently at 682 sq ft.
